What are the Howling Commandos names?

The original team consisted of:

  • Sergeant Nicholas Joseph “Nick” Fury.
  • Corporal Timothy Aloysius Cadwallader “Dum Dum” Dugan.
  • Private Isadore “Izzy” Cohen.
  • Private Gabriel Jones.
  • Private Dino Manelli.
  • Private Robert “Rebel” Ralston.
  • Private Jonathan “Junior” Juniper.

Is Jim Morita in Falcon and Winter Soldier?

The soldiers who joined Steve in combat were his old friend Bucky Barnes (Sebastian Stan), Jacques Dernier (Bruno Ricci), James Montgomery Falsworth (JJ Field), Jim Morita (Kenneth Choi), Gabe Jones (Derek Luke), and Dum Dum Dugan, who shared a good amount of action and screen-time in the movie.

Which howl commando died?

Junior Juniper He became the first Howling Commando to die when he was killed off in the comic’s fourth issue.

Who is Tripps grandfather in Agents of Shield?

-Presumably, Tripp’s grandpa is none other than Gabe Jones. Jones first appeared in Sgt. Fury and his Howling Commandos #1 (May 1963) and was created by Stan Lee and Jack Kirby. Jones has the distinction of being the first African American hero in the Marvel Universe.
